I started this tree more than a few times. Personal projects are subject to more scrutiny and are not always easy. John Symons the featured ancestor did a lot of good works and he was written about—there was even a short TV-documentary about him. Tracing his descendants was one of my very first independent research projects. I found cousins over time that were also researching and in combining the research I created this gorgeous tree that features images of his children and an except on his life. It took a long time to find what I felt was the best background. This lovely farmhouse and huge floral bush ended my hunt. I am thankful to everyone that contributed to the expansion of recognizing cousins from all over North America.
